Problem I have is where on earth do they put the engine in this thing?? as well, I would imagine there would be the equipment cabinet thing that most refuellers seem to have, presuming it's on the other side??? any info or speculation would be more than welcome, cheers!! andi-b- http://www.hankstruckpictures.com/pix/truc...ne/file0003.jpg
Jason Posted January 28, 2009 Posted January 28, 2009 Hey, the engine is usually located just behind the 2 front steer axles. our USAF "K" loaders are basically the same thing just a smidge wider and have a flatbed on top. the engine is usually a diesel V-8 ours have either the 3208T or a 7.3L IDI if you need more info feel free to ask.
